PAMPANGA, Philippines – A showcase of 50 is effective by 37 Kapampangan visible artists has been place on show in Angeles City beginning on Wednesday, February 1, as the town joins the relaxation of the country in celebrating Countrywide Arts Month.

Called the Kapanayan (Hope) Artwork Exhibit, the showcase aims to spotlight the importance of visual arts that symbolize hope and optimism, and to enhance visibility for community artists in Pampanga.   

The art show, which functions will work that are for sale, can be located on the floor ground of Marquee Shopping mall and will be open right until February 12.

Curator and Kapampangan artist Norman Tiotuico claimed they intention to carry the regional art scene to the forefront and emphasize the link in between artwork and day-to-day daily life.

Tiotuico, who spoke in Kapampangan, said, “Art is what they connect with feeling of order…. Just like when you paint. This is where you place blue, yellow. This is how it is styled, how it appears like – a feeling of get.”

The Kapanayan Artwork Exhibit also serves as a system for promoting other artwork varieties, these kinds of as tunes and theater, and for the aspiration of possessing a distinctive Kapampangan art sort. 

Area wood sculptor Vittorio Pantig thinks that endorsing the arts commences from one’s roots, which neighborhood governments can support and cultivate. 

He reported nearby artists need to frequently hone their capabilities, strengthen their tactics, and evolve as element of cultural progression.

One more Kapampangan artist, Jing Torno, claimed the artwork exhibit is a system for advertising kulitan, the Kapampangan composing style. 

Torno claimed a lot more and more regional artists have been incorporating kulitan into their art to raise recognition, especially among the Kapampangans. 

“When there is kulitan, it is like we are also striving to propagate it for the reason that it is not as distinguished. Most Kapampangans really don’t know it. So it has develop into a medium to most Kapampangan artists this kind of as myself but, you know, in a stylized and contemporary manner. So when you seem at the artwork such as those people I painted in my Bansag series where by I integrated their spouse and children names, you know, it will become a conversation piece,” she discussed.

Angeles Mayor Carmelo Lazatin Jr. and Vice Mayor Vicky Vega-Cabigting reported they will continue on to market Kapampangan cultural breakthroughs and realize area artists by highlighting their artistry by way of different exhibits and situations. 

Cabigting explained the city’s tourism workplace has organized many art exhibits due to the fact the COVID-19 limits were lifted to assist regional artists earn.

Apart from the artwork exhibit, 4 markers of cultural attributes – Bahay ni Angel Pantaleon De Miranda, Bahay ni Ciriaco De Miranda, Deposito ni Jose Pedro Henson y Leon Santos, and Bahay ni Rafael Yutuc Sr. – will be unveiled on February 7. 

An on-the-spot painting show will acquire spot at the Santungan Ning Kalalangan, Abacan Loop on February 9, and a variety of artwork workshops, demonstrations, and fundamental kulitan workshops have been organized for the city’s Arts Month celebration. 

The party will culminate with a musical concert at the Museo Ning Angeles on February 28. – Rappler.com
